The Delta Method for Approximating Standard Errors
Quick fact
The delta method shows that the variance of a smooth function of an asymptotically normal estimator is approximately the square of the function's derivative times the estimator's variance—so even wildly nonlinear statistics like odds ratios have easily computed standard errors.
Why this is interesting
How do you compute the standard error of a ratio like X/Y, when both numerator and denominator are uncertain? The delta method provides a surprisingly simple answer.
